Principals report UIL placements, band qualifiers and program updates

Abernathy ISD Board of Trustees · December 11, 2025

Summary

Elementary, middle and high school principals reported on UIL placements, All-Region Band qualifiers, 504 meetings, clinicals and other program updates; ESC 17 praised a new social studies instructional implementation at the middle school.

Glen Hill reported for Elementary Principal Joanna Fullingim that "the elementary campus recently hosted the district UIL competition and earned a 3rd place overall finish," and that formal teacher evaluations have been completed. Ollie Hart told the board the middle school "recently hosted the district UIL competition and earned a 2nd place overall, with One Act Play earning 1st Place," and that 25 students qualified for All-Region Band; ESC 17 visited and expressed excitement about the new Social Studies instructional implementation.

Tate Albright reported high school updates: formal teacher observations nearing completion, Mr. Coyle finalized 504 meetings, the Health Science program completed a second day of clinicals, the Culinary program continues active projects, and four FFA members have advanced to state competition. The reports covered instructional, extracurricular and compliance items across campuses.
